## Why JoySafeter
Traditional security tooling hits a ceiling: scripts are brittle, single agents lack context, and complex scenarios require 2–3 engineers working in parallel. JoySafeter breaks that ceiling.
| Challenge | Traditional Approach | JoySafeter |
|-----------|---------------------|------------|
| APK vulnerability analysis | Manual MobSF + engineer review | Autonomous agent: upload → analyze → report |
| Penetration testing | Fixed scripts, static playbooks | Dynamic DeepAgents that adapt to findings in real time |
| Tool integration | Custom glue code per tool | 200+ tools via MCP Protocol, zero glue |
| Scale | Linear headcount growth | Agent teams that multiply capacity |

### Case 1 — APK Vulnerability Detection Agent
> Upload an APK. Get an OWASP Mobile Top 10 report. No engineer required.
<p align="center">
<img src="docs/assets/APK-case.gif" alt="APK Vulnerability Detection Demo" width="800" />
</p>
**How it works:**
1. User uploads the APK file
2. Agent invokes MobSF for static analysis
3. Extracts critical risk signals — permission abuse, hardcoded secrets, insecure network config
4. Deep-validates high-severity findings via Frida dynamic instrumentation
5. Auto-generates a structured report aligned to OWASP Mobile Top 10
The entire flow — from upload to report — requires zero manual intervention, covering work that traditionally takes 2–3 security engineers.

### Case 2 — Penetration Testing Agent
> Describe the target and scope. The agent plans, executes, and adapts — then delivers a report.
<p align="center">
<img src="docs/assets/pentest-case.gif" alt="Penetration Testing Agent Demo" width="800" />
</p>
**How it works:**
1. Open the Workbench and create a new agent
2. Enable **DeepAgents mode** → select penetration testing skills
3. Provide an authorized target URL and test requirements
4. Agent runs autonomously — if it discovers a login page, it automatically triggers auth bypass testing
5. Download the final report when the run completes
> **Note:** Requires sandbox image `swr.cn-north-4.myhuaweicloud.com/ddn-k8s/ghcr.io/jd-opensource/joysafeter-sandbox:latest` configured in Sandbox Settings.
This dynamic decision-making — where the agent adapts its next step based on what it finds — is what fixed scripts cannot replicate.

## Quick Start
### One-Click Launch (Recommended)
```bash
./deploy/quick-start.sh
```
The script provides an interactive menu to choose your startup mode and customize ports (with conflict detection):
| Mode | Description | Ports Configured |
|------|-------------|-----------------|
| **(1) Docker Compose Full Stack** | All services in containers, supports localhost or remote server IP/domain | Frontend, Backend, PostgreSQL, Redis |
| **(2) Local Frontend Only** | `bun run dev`, supports connecting to remote backend | Frontend (can specify remote backend address) |
| **(3) Local Backend Only** | `uvicorn --reload`, supports remote DB/Redis | Backend (can specify remote DB/Redis/frontend address) |
| **(4) Local Frontend + Backend** | Auto-starts middleware, supports exposing via non-localhost address | Frontend, Backend |
All modes support remote deployment scenarios:
- **Docker Compose Full Stack** — choose deployment address (localhost or IP/domain) + http/https
- **Local Frontend Only** — optionally connect to a remote backend API (enter backend IP + port + protocol)
- **Local Backend Only** — optionally connect to remote PostgreSQL, Redis, and frontend (enter each address and port)
- **Local Frontend + Backend** — optionally expose services via a non-localhost address
- Non-localhost deployments automatically update `frontend/.env` CSP whitelist (`NEXT_PUBLIC_CSP_CONNECT_SRC_EXTRA`)
```bash
./deploy/quick-start.sh --skip-env # Skip .env file initialization
./deploy/quick-start.sh --skip-db-init # Skip database initialization
```

## Architecture
<p align="center">
<img src="docs/assets/joysafter.png" alt="JoySafeter Architecture" width="800" />
</p>
> Full architecture details: [docs/ARCHITECTURE.md](docs/ARCHITECTURE.md)
**Key design principles:**
- **Graph-based execution** — every agent workflow is a stateful LangGraph, enabling pause, resume, and branch
- **Glass-box observability** — real-time Langfuse tracing of every agent decision and state transition
- **Layered skill system** — skills are versioned units that compose into workflows without coupling

## Tech Stack
| Layer | Technology | Purpose |
|-------|------------|---------|
| **Frontend** | Next.js 16, React 19, TypeScript | Server-side rendering, App Router |
| **UI** | Radix UI, Tailwind CSS, Framer Motion | Accessible, animated components |
| **State** | Zustand, TanStack Query | Client & server state |
| **Workflow Editor** | React Flow | Interactive node-based builder |
| **Backend** | FastAPI, Python 3.12+ | Async API with OpenAPI docs |
| **AI Framework** | LangChain, LangGraph, DeepAgents | Agent orchestration & workflows |
| **MCP** | mcp 1.20+, fastmcp 2.14+ | Tool protocol support |
| **Database** | PostgreSQL, SQLAlchemy 2.0 | Async ORM with migrations |
| **Cache** | Redis | Session cache & rate limiting |
| **Observability** | Langfuse, Loguru | Tracing & structured logging |
